INDONESIA CS57 COAL INDEX SLIDES SLIGHTLY WEEK OVER WEEK
 COALspot.com: Average 5000 GAR coal index of Indonesian origin fell 0.07 percent week over week to averaging $38.88 per ton on this past Friday, according to CS (i) Coal Index.
According to the CS (i) coal index, the CS 50 (5000 GAR coal) index fell US$ 0.03 per ton week on week and flat day over day on 1 April 2016.
The CS 57 (5700 GAR coal) index was also declined 0.28 percent week over week this past week. The CS 57 (5700 GAR coal) index closed US$ 48.18 a ton on 1 April 2016, US$ 0.29 per ton lesser than US$ 48.47 a ton closed on 4 March 2016.
The CS (i) Coal index is the newly established price reference for Indonesian coal. CS (i) Coal Index, contains independent, real-time price assessments. The index are based on the inputs provided by CS (i) coal index panelists on real-time basis during Indonesian office hours.
COALspot.com is publishing CS (i) Coal Index for 3800, 4200, 5000 and 5700 kcal/kg GAR coal of Indonesian Origin. A set of these four indices developed by COALspot.com is intended to help the industry to monitor the trend of coal prices on real-time basis and act as a market forecaster for active coal producers, traders and end-users.
The CS 42 (4200 GAR) index closed at US$ 27.17 per ton on 1 April 2016, US$ 0.01 higher compared to 24 March 2016 closing.
CS 38 Index which is representing 3800 GAR coal of Indonesian origin was closed at US$ 21.05 per ton on 1 April 2016. CS 38 Index declined average US$ 0.11 per ton from last week and US$ 0.01 per ton day over day.
According to CS (i) coal index’s past records, the CS 38 index sheds at least 30.04% year over year or since 2 April 2015 to date (1 April 2016). Meantime, the CS 42 and CS 50 indices fell around 24.79% and 20.47% respectively since 2 April 2015 to date (1 April 2016). CS 57 index was slipped 18.17% year on year (since 2 April 2015).
CS 38 - TM 40%, Ash 5% Max, Sulphur 0.4%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 3,800 Kcal/kg
CS 42 - TM 35%, Ash 6% Max, Sulphur 0.8%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 4,200Kcal/kg
CS 50 - TM 26%, Ash 7% Max, Sulphur 0.8%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 5,000 Kcal/kg
CS 57 - TM 18%, Ash 12% Max, Sulphur 1.0% Max and Calorific Value (GAR) 5,700 Kcal/kg
(all parameters are in ARB basis)
